An aerated constructed wetland was designed to treat 85m3 raw sewage everyday. It was composed of aerobic tank and anaerobic tank connected in series. Inside the aerobic tank was installed the natural air draft system whose driving force for air supply was the temperature difference between the ambient air and air inside the tank.
More than 90% of BOD, COD and SS was removed at the aerobic tank. Organotrophic bacteria which were essential for the removal of organic pollutants were found at the sand and gravel beds of the aerobic tank.
Influent concentration of T-N was directly proportional to influent concentration of TKN(Total kjeldahl nitrogen), and TKN was mostly removed in the aerated tank. However, concentration of T-N was directly proportional to concentration of NO3--N at the exit of the aerobic tank. Concentration of NO3--N increased at the aerobic tank and decreased at the anaerobic tank. Significant amount of nitrification bacteria were found to live at the sand and gravel beds of the aerobic tank, and large amounts of the denitrification bacteria lived at the beds of the anaerobic tank. Those results indicate that T-N was mostly removed biological by the nitrification and denitrification bacteria.
About 60% of the T-P was removed at the aerobic tank. T-P was believed to be removed through physicochemical procedure rather biological one.
The removal efficiencies of T-N and T-P were higher than 80%.
The average concentrations of effluent were 3.66mg/L BOD, 4.83mg/L COD, 0.97mg/L SS, 350CFU/mL E. coli, 6.81mg/L T-N and 0.88mg/L T-P, respectively. The aerated constructed wetland was stably operated during one year.
